Transaction 51d6d5e894bc5cd6716a72de02a1b9ea51b3d0b0ae18a15d4be659b5ecb40abc

block
9959fc3a2d3aea6a829291b10c361a5443f3567808e98843dccbf5caeaaa2542

7 Inputs

2 Outputs